What is Balluff BES049Y BES R01EC-PSC50A-BP00,3-GS04-W51
Balluff BES049Y BES R01EC-PSC50A-BP00,3-GS04-W51 is an inductive sensor designed for non-contact detection of metallic objects in industrial automation systems. It is typically used for position monitoring, machine sequencing, and automated sensing operations where stable switching performance and compact installation characteristics are required.
Inductive sensors are widely deployed in automation systems because they enable reliable object detection without physical contact between the sensing device and moving equipment. The Balluff BES049Y model is part of the broader inductive sensing category used in industrial production lines, conveyor systems, robotic handling stations, and automated machine assemblies.
This type of sensor is commonly selected where consistent switching accuracy is required despite repeated machine cycles. Because inductive sensors operate without direct mechanical contact, they are suitable for environments where conventional mechanical limit switches may experience wear over time.

Applications of Balluff BES049Y BES R01EC-PSC50A-BP00,3-GS04-W51
Automated Assembly Stations
In automated assembly lines, inductive sensors help confirm the presence and position of metallic components before the next production cycle begins. This supports machine synchronization and reduces sequencing errors.
Packaging Conveyor Monitoring
Packaging systems use inductive sensors to detect metallic carriers, guide rails, or indexing components. Stable switching response is important in high-speed conveyor operations where timing consistency affects throughput.
Robotic End-of-Travel Detection
Industrial robotic systems frequently use inductive sensors to monitor axis positions and movement limits. Non-contact detection helps reduce mechanical wear in repetitive robotic motion environments.
CNC Machine Position Verification
Machine tools and CNC systems use inductive sensing devices for reference positioning and motion confirmation. These sensors assist with repeatable operational accuracy during automated machining cycles.
Material Handling Systems
Automated warehouses and transfer systems rely on sensors for pallet positioning, carrier alignment, and motion control integration. Inductive sensing supports operational continuity in repetitive transport processes.
Industrial Fixture Detection
Production fixtures and tooling assemblies often integrate inductive sensors to verify clamp positions or tooling alignment before machine activation.
Conveyor Transfer Coordination
In multi-stage conveyor systems, sensors help coordinate product movement between sections to avoid overlap, misalignment, or transfer interruptions.
